The role

As an Heating Ventilation and Air Conditioning Test Engineer, you'll support the safe and successful delivery of HVAC systems across a designated area of the Hinkley Point C project. You'll play a key role in driving construction and commissioning activities, ensuring technical requirements are met and helping to maintain the highest standards of safety, quality and performance.

Day-to-day, you’ll be required to:

  • Supporting Building Leads in delivering project scope safely, efficiently and to programme.
  • Producing weekly progress reports and providing updates against project milestones.
  • Reviewing productivity and monitoring resource utilisation to drive project performance.
  • Developing and implementing construction method improvement plans.
  • Raising technical queries, monitoring progress and ensuring compliance with quality, safety and engineering standards.

This role is based at Hinkley Point C and is a 37-hour per week, Monday to Friday position, with five days per week on site.

Essential experience of the Heating Ventilation and Air Conditioning Test Engineer:
  • Demonstrable experience delivering large-scale construction or engineering projects safely and effectively.
  • Minimum five years' experience in a major project engineering or construction environment.
  • Experience monitoring compliance with engineering codes, specifications and quality requirements.
  • Proven ability to understand and manage complex technical issues within multidisciplinary teams.
  • Experience within heavy industrial environments; nuclear sector experience would be advantageous.
Qualifications for the Heating Ventilation and Air Conditioning Test Engineer:
Essential:
  • Degree in Construction Engineering, Mechanical Engineering, Electrical Engineering or a related discipline.
Desirable:
  • Higher National Certificate or Higher National Diploma in Construction, Mechanical or Electrical Engineering.
  • CCNSG Safety Passport or HSE MaPs Safety Passport.
Security Clearance

The successful candidate must be able to achieve and maintain Standard (BPSS) / Security Check (SC) / Counter Terrorist Check (CTC) security clearance for this role. Further details are available at United Kingdom Security Vetting: clearance levels - GOV.UK (www.gov.uk)
